Code P0406 Mitsubishi Description

The P0406 diagnostic trouble code for Mitsubishi vehicles indicates an issue with the Exhaust Gas Recirculation (EGR) Position Sensor Circuit being too high. The EGR system is responsible for reducing emissions by recirculating a portion of the exhaust gases back into the engine to be re-burned. The EGR position sensor is a crucial component that monitors the position of the EGR valve to ensure the correct amount of exhaust gas is being recirculated.

Common Causes of P0406 Mitsubishi

  1. Faulty EGR position sensor
  2. Damaged wiring or connectors in the sensor circuit
  3. Clogged EGR valve
  4. Carbon buildup in the EGR system
  5. Malfunctioning Engine Control Module (ECM)

Symptoms of P0406 Mitsubishi

  1. Check Engine Light illuminated
  2. Decreased fuel efficiency
  3. Rough idling or stalling
  4. Engine knocking or pinging
  5. Increased emissions output

How to Fix P0406 Mitsubishi

  1. Begin by using a scan tool to verify the P0406 code and ensure it is not a false alarm.
  2. Inspect the wiring and connectors in the EGR position sensor circuit for any damage or corrosion.
  3. Test the EGR position sensor using a multimeter to determine if it is functioning correctly.
  4. Clean or replace the EGR valve if it is clogged with carbon buildup.
  5. If the issue persists, consider replacing the EGR position sensor or addressing any ECM malfunctions.

Cost to Fix P0406 Mitsubishi

The cost of repairing a P0406 code on a Mitsubishi vehicle can vary depending on the specific cause of the issue. On average, the parts for this repair can range from $50 to $200, while labor costs can be anywhere from $100 to $300. It is essential to factor in additional diagnostic time and any other potential repairs that may be needed. As mentioned, labor rates at auto repair shops can vary, so it is recommended to obtain quotes from multiple sources before proceeding with the repair.

Frequently Asked Questions about P0406 Mitsubishi Code

What does the OBDII code P0406 mean on a Mitsubishi?

P0406 indicates a high voltage signal from the Exhaust Gas Recirculation (EGR) position sensor circuit, which suggests an issue with the EGR system.

What are the common symptoms of the P0406 code in a Mitsubishi?

Symptoms include reduced engine performance, rough idling, increased emissions, and the Check Engine Light being illuminated.

What causes the P0406 code to appear in a Mitsubishi vehicle?

Common causes include a faulty EGR valve position sensor, wiring issues such as shorts or damaged connectors, or carbon buildup in the EGR valve.

Can I drive my Mitsubishi with the P0406 code active?

While it may be possible to drive, it is not recommended as the vehicle may experience reduced performance and higher emissions, potentially causing further damage.

How can I diagnose the P0406 code on a Mitsubishi?

Diagnose the issue by inspecting the EGR valve, checking the position sensor and connectors for damage, and testing the circuit for proper voltage.

What repairs are commonly needed to fix the P0406 code in a Mitsubishi?

Repairs may include replacing the EGR valve or position sensor, cleaning the EGR valve, or repairing damaged wiring or connectors.

How can I prevent the P0406 code from recurring?

Regularly clean the EGR valve to prevent carbon buildup, and ensure wiring and connectors are in good condition during routine maintenance.

What tools do I need to troubleshoot the P0406 code?

You’ll typically need an OBDII scanner, a multimeter for testing electrical circuits, and tools to remove and inspect the EGR valve.

Is the P0406 code specific to Mitsubishi vehicles?

No, the P0406 code applies to all vehicles with OBDII systems, but the symptoms and fixes may vary slightly depending on the make and model.

How much does it cost to repair the P0406 code on a Mitsubishi?

Repair costs can range from $100 to $400 depending on whether you're cleaning, repairing, or replacing the EGR valve or sensor.
